The Science Behind Vaccines
Vaccines work by training the immune system to recognize and fight harmful pathogens such as viruses and bacteria. They contain either weakened or inactivated parts of a pathogen, or a blueprint for making proteins that mimic the pathogen. When introduced into the body, the immune system generates a response, creating memory cells that can quickly recognize and attack the pathogen if encountered in the future.
This process not only protects vaccinated individuals but also contributes to herd immunity, reducing the spread of diseases within communities and protecting those who cannot be vaccinated, such as infants and immunocompromised individuals.
Common Vaccine Myths and the Facts
- Myth: Vaccines Cause Autism
- Fact: This myth stems from a now-debunked and retracted study published in 1998. Extensive research, including studies by the Centers for Disease Control and Prevention (CDC) and the World Health Organization (WHO), has shown no link between vaccines and autism.
- Myth: Vaccines Overload the Immune System
- Fact: The human immune system is incredibly robust and capable of handling exposure to thousands of antigens daily. The number of antigens in vaccines is minuscule compared to what the body naturally encounters.
- Myth: Natural Immunity is Better than Vaccine-Induced Immunity
- Fact: While natural immunity can occur after recovering from an illness, it often comes at a significant cost, including severe complications or death. Vaccines provide protection without requiring individuals to endure the disease itself.
- Myth: Vaccines Contain Harmful Ingredients
- Fact: The ingredients in vaccines, such as preservatives or stabilizers, are present in extremely small amounts and are thoroughly tested for safety. Regulatory bodies like the FDA ensure that all vaccines meet rigorous safety standards.
- Myth: Diseases Were Already Declining Before Vaccines
- Fact: Historical data shows that the decline in diseases like polio, measles, and smallpox coincides directly with the introduction of vaccines, not merely improvements in sanitation or hygiene.
Why Immunization is Crucial
- Prevents Deadly Diseases Vaccines have eradicated smallpox, nearly eliminated polio, and significantly reduced diseases like measles, tetanus, and diphtheria. Without vaccination, these diseases could resurge, putting countless lives at risk.
- Protects Vulnerable Populations Immunization protects those who cannot be vaccinated, such as newborns, the elderly, and individuals with weakened immune systems. This is particularly important for diseases with high transmission rates.
- Reduces Healthcare Costs Preventing diseases through vaccination is far more cost-effective than treating outbreaks. Vaccines reduce hospitalizations, long-term complications, and economic burdens on families and healthcare systems.
- Supports Global Health Goals Immunization plays a vital role in achieving global health initiatives, such as the WHO’s goal of eliminating measles and rubella. Vaccination programs contribute to healthier populations and increased life expectancy.
Addressing Vaccine Hesitancy
Vaccine hesitancy, driven by misinformation, cultural beliefs, or distrust of healthcare systems, remains a significant challenge. Here’s how we can address it:
- Education and Awareness Healthcare professionals and organizations must actively counter misinformation by sharing accurate, evidence-based information about vaccines and their benefits.
- Community Engagement Partnering with community leaders, educators, and influencers can help build trust and encourage vaccine acceptance.
- Transparent Communication Addressing concerns openly, acknowledging rare side effects, and emphasizing the benefits of immunization can foster confidence in vaccines.
- Policy and Accessibility Governments must ensure vaccines are accessible and affordable to all, reducing barriers to immunization and increasing coverage rates.
The Future of Vaccines
The COVID-19 pandemic underscored the importance of vaccines in combating global health crises. Advances in vaccine technology, such as mRNA vaccines, have opened new doors for developing immunizations against diseases like HIV, malaria, and even certain cancers. Continued investment in vaccine research and equitable distribution is essential for tackling emerging health threats.
